[feature] [cli] ability to specify multiple -focus and -skip flags #735

As an example, now instead of ... --skip one|two|three|four ... one can specify ... \ --skip one \ --skip two \ --skip three \ --skip four \ ... which helps readability and maintainability a lot in case there are many tests to skip. Fixes onsi#735 Signed-off-by: Kir Kolyshkin <kolyshkin@gmail.com>
